This
old farmhouse, located in the hills around Lucca just 12 Kms from
the town, was bought by the famous film director, David Lean, for
its beautiful and unique position. It is situated on a hill, close
to the small hamlet of Valgiano, with views over one of the most beautiful
landscapes in the area. The present owners have totally restored the
property. Their restoration was done with great taste and charm using
authentic materials, including terracotta tiles and beamed ceilings.
At the same time, the house is equipped with all modern conveniences.
The original structure, consisting of the main house, the old hayloft
and a small barn has been retained. The English-speaking housekeeper
lives at the back of the house in a completely independent apartment,
and she is available to cook or to give cooking classes. She specializes
in local cuisine using only the best local ingredients, including
olive oil made on the property. A private banquet-size dining room
has also been restored to offer a high quality gastronomic experience
to the guests at Al Carli.
